Key Market Drivers
-
Climate Variability: Frequent rainfall and unpredictable weather patterns across regions have driven consumers to keep umbrellas on hand year-round.
-
Urbanization and Commuting: With more people commuting by foot or public transit in dense cities, demand for portable and wind-resistant umbrellas continues to climb.
-
Lifestyle and Fashion Integration: Umbrellas are increasingly being marketed as fashion accessories, with design, color, and branding playing a key role in consumer purchases.
Restraints Impacting Market Expansion
Despite promising growth, several factors may hinder market momentum:
-
Low Product Lifespan: Many mass-market umbrellas lack durability, resulting in frequent replacements that deter brand loyalty.
-
Seasonal Demand: In some regions, umbrella purchases remain highly seasonal, causing fluctuations in sales volume.
-
Plastic Waste Concerns: Environmental concerns over plastic and synthetic material usage in umbrella production may lead to tighter regulations.

Regional Overview
-
Asia-Pacific dominates the global umbrellas market due to high rainfall, large population density, and affordable manufacturing infrastructure.
-
Europe shows strong demand for high-end umbrellas, often driven by fashion-conscious consumers and heritage brands.
-
North America continues to grow steadily, led by urban centers and rising awareness of UV protection during warmer months.
Each region presents distinct consumer behavior patterns and seasonal demand cycles, allowing for tailored marketing and distribution strategies.
Market Segmentation and Product Insights
The umbrellas market can be segmented by product type, application, distribution channel, and material:
-
Product Type: Folding umbrellas, stick umbrellas, golf umbrellas, and automatic-opening designs cater to different use cases.
-
Application: Individual consumer use dominates, while the hospitality and retail industries also account for significant demand.
-
Distribution Channel: Online platforms are gaining ground over traditional retail outlets due to convenience and wider selection.
-
Material Innovation: Fiberglass, aluminum, and recycled fabrics are emerging as preferred materials for strength and sustainability.
These segments enable manufacturers to target niche customer bases and adapt to shifting market dynamics.

Innovation and Competitive Differentiation
Innovation remains a key driver of growth in the umbrellas market. Manufacturers are investing in:
-
Wind-Resistant Technology: New frame structures that prevent flipping during strong gusts are in high demand.
-
UV-Blocking Coatings: Consumers in sunny climates increasingly seek umbrellas that double as sun protection.
-
Multi-Purpose Designs: Umbrellas that convert into walking sticks, flashlights, or backpacks are gaining popularity among outdoor enthusiasts.
These innovations enhance user experience while offering a competitive edge in an otherwise commoditized segment.
